Before any surgical incision is made, it is crucial to ensure that all equipment is sterile and accounted for, to prevent any risk of infection or surgical complications. The protocols in place, such as ensuring that prophylactic antibiotics are given within 60 minutes before incision, or confirming they are not needed, are part of a checklist that enhances patient safety. Furthermore, the operating room team must confirm essential imaging is on display, introductions of all team members have taken place, and that there is a shared understanding of the patient's identity, surgical site, and the procedure itself.

The process includes reviews of anticipated critical events, with surgeons discussing the potential unexpected steps, the expected duration of the operation, and anticipated blood loss. Anesthesia staff express concerns specific to the patient while nursing staff verify sterility and equipment availability. A 'time out' is held prior to the skin incision to review these concerns aloud as a team, emphasizing the significance of collaboration and communication in ensuring a successful surgical outcome.

Every step, from verifying patient consent to marking the surgical site, evaluating the patient's airway, and ensuring the availability of appropriate equipment, is designed to mitigate risks and enhance the efficacy of patient care in the surgical environment.
